How to Eat Like the Romans


Visualizing a servant feeding you grapes as you recline in your toga? The grapes are part of a surprisingly healthy Roman diet high in grains and vegetables and including many staples of modern Italian cooking. Join University of Hartford History Professor Mari Firkatian as she discusses what they ate and how it was prepared. There’ll be three lectures/discussions where we’ll learn about Roman food and enjoy some samples. As an added treat, Chris Prosperi’s Metro Bis Restaurant will prepare for us a four-course Roman feast complete with wine. Choose to attend just the lectures, just the dinner, or both. Lecture/discussion on Tuesdays, Jan. 27, Feb. 3, 10, 2-3:30 at UHart. Dinner is Tuesday, Feb. 24, 6:30-8:30 Metro Bis in Simsbury.
